由于未找到“Cordova / CDVViewController.h”文件,离线应用程序归档在xcode 7.2中失败

时间:2016-01-25 21:00:45

标签: ios xcode cordova ionic-framework xcode-project

我正在为iOS开发一个离子应用程序并且它正在构建正常,但是当我将其存档在xcode中时,它会在xcode 7.2中抛出“'Cordova / CDVViewController.h'文件未找到”错误。

我已尝试过常见的嫌疑人,例如https://forum.ionicframework.com/t/cordova-cdvviewcontroller-h-file-not-found-in-xcode-7-1-beta/32232中建议的解决方案,但没有任何效果。我也试过在xcode 7.1,6.4中存档但是存在同样的错误。我正在使用离子1.2.4。

我的一些项目截图(如果它有帮助)

enter image description here

enter image description here

enter image description here enter image description here

如果您需要更多信息,请与我们联系。

2 个答案:

答案 0 :(得分:0)

要尝试的两件事

第一) 你有屏幕镜头你的标题搜索路径我没有看到科尔多瓦的路径 尝试将$(SRCROOT)/WhereCordovaIS添加到标题搜索路径

对图书馆搜索路径也是如此

第二) 在Cordova Lib中,确保缺少'CDVViewController.h'的headerFiles包含在BuildPhases的'copy files build step'中 在副本

答案 1 :(得分:0)

嗨@David我试过你的答案。没有工作。但是,我尝试了离子天气应用程序并且它有效。所以我认为这个问题可能与我的环境有关。我删除了js,css和views文件夹,并把它放在一个新的回购中,它就像一个魅力。